what do rabies shots cost in your parts? My girl friend was bitten by a stray dog about a year ago. Cost me R4500 for shots...which translates to gas for a year...


Nah, they don't feed the animals in Kruger...or any of the SAN Parks. They have a no interference policy. Only time they will come into contact with an animal is if it was hit by a car or something. Couple of species have gone extinct in Kruger because of the policy. In fact, in the last few years they've shut down a lot of the borehole filled watering holes. If they can't find natural sources, they die.

There is an oral vaccine you can slip into his food. Mine were babies when we rescued them out of the wall, so vaccinating them was easy.

Raccoons are carriers, which means if they bite and break skin, you could become infected. It's a crap shoot. You won't necessarily become infected but the chances are greater than if a dog bit you. Fox are also natural carriers. Bats too.
Vaccines are not a guarantee though, only because they are natural carriers, but it does reduce the chance greatly.

Rabies shots cost about the same as any other vaccine. Free clinics are all over the place too. I doubt they'll allow Rocket in though!
